Is Częstochowa safe for solo travelers?
Częstochowa is generally considered very safe for solo travelers. Like any city, it's wise to be aware of your surroundings, especially at night, but serious crime is rare. The city center and tourist areas are well-lit and frequented by locals and visitors alike.

What day trips can I take from Częstochowa?
From Częstochowa, you can easily take day trips to explore the 'Eagle's Nests Trail' (Szlak Orlich Gniazd), visiting picturesque medieval castles like Ogrodzieniec or Mirów. The Jura Krakowsko-Częstochowska region also offers beautiful landscapes for hiking and cycling, including the intriguing Jaskinia na Kamieniu closer to the city.
How much does it cost to travel in Częstochowa per day?
A realistic daily budget for a mid-range solo traveler in Częstochowa, covering accommodation, food, attractions, and local transport, would typically range from 150-250 PLN. This can vary depending on your chosen activities and dining preferences.
